What to do on weekends that isn't drinking

Posted 4 days ago

Explore the city outside the pub

Not into pub crawls or clubbing, or just need a break? There's plenty of activities in the city that don't involve drinking. 

Not only can it save you some money but having a break from alcohol can help improve your mood and stay focused. 

Here's 5 alcohol-free things you can do on a weekend that are a bit more relaxed but still fun. 

1. Botanical Gardens 🪷

The University of Leicester has a beautiful botanical garden with woodlands, water features and a greenhouse. 

Location: Glebe Road, Oadby, Leicester, LE2 2LD

2. National Space Centre 🪐

The National Space Centre features the UK's largest domed planetarium, a 42-meter rocket tower and six interactive galleries and exhibitions. If you love science and space, this is a good idea for a day out. 

Location: Exploration Dr, Leicester, LE4 5NS

3. Curve Theatre 🎭

If you fancy escaping into the big screen, check out what's on at Curve Theatre. It's known for its unique "inside-out" design where the foyer surrounds the theatre and stage area, opening it up to the audience. Big bonus - they offer a free 16-25 & Student Loyalty Pass.

Location: 60 Rutland St, Leicester, LE1 1SB

4. Lollipops Pottery Studio 🎨

Get creative at the pottery studio - it's a perfect activity to do with a mate or date. They also hold late-night sessions every last Saturday and first Wednesday of the month, which is a nice alternative to going out clubbing on a night.

Location: 9-12 Gartree, Oadby, Leicester, LE2 2FB

5. King Richard III Visitor Centre 📜

History lovers, get ready - Spend a day at the museum showcasing the life of King Richard III of England and the story, exhumation, and reburial of his remains in 2012-2015.

Location: 4A St Martins, Leicester, LE1 5DB
